Chicken Rellenos and Some Spargus'



Man oh man do i miss the days of the fried chili rellenos from Chuy's.  The old number 2.  Choose 2 different Rellenos and 2 different sauces.  Shrimp is extra.  Here is my little twist on the same dish.  I start with Anaheim peppers, like the old Chuy's did.  I carve them out, they are a mild pepper on their hottest day.  I stuffed it with chicken.  The chicken was an HEB full chicken that was cage free, allegedly, and had no hormones, allegedly...


  

I then take the stuffed peppers and add a little organic cheese...allegedly...



 I take the asparagus and coat them with a bit of olive oil...

 



I then take the spargus' and toss them in a container of almond meal, salt, chili pepper and black pepper...



 It is starting to look interesting around here...




 Coated the Anaheim peppers with the same oil and almond meal mix...


 Put the peppers on top of the spargus so the cheese and oil will drip onto the greens and bake for about 20 minutes at 350 degrees.
